Position Overview We are seeking a Senior Databricks ML Engineer to support the delivery of an AI/analytics application by evaluating, integrating, and/or redeveloping machine learning models within a Databricks environment. This role joins after the discovery phase and becomes a key contributor to ensuring ML models are production-ready , aligned to the MVP experience , and successfully integrated into the broader data and application workflow. You will work closely with a lead architect and data engineering team to assess the current state of models (if they exist), determine the best path forward (reuse, tune, rebuild), and deliver a tightly scoped MVP focused on a limited asset set. Key Responsibilities Model Evaluation & Strategy Assess existing ML models for accuracy, reliability, maintainability, and production readiness. Evaluate compatibility with Databricks workflows and data pipeline patterns. Recommend and document the best approach per model: reuse as-is , fine-tune , or rebuild . Define success criteria aligned to MVP needs (performance, latency expectations, output format, explainability where required). Model Development, Retraining & Tuning Develop new models or retrain existing models based on available data and MVP requirements. Fine-tune models and iterate based on validation results and stakeholder feedback. Implement feature engineering logic and ensure training/serving consistency. Ensure models meet agreed performance expectations for MVP delivery. Databricks ML Integration Integrate model training and inference into Databricks pipelines and jobs. Partner with data engineers to confirm data availability, quality checks, and feature inputs. Support repeatable execution patterns (notebooks, jobs/workflows) and maintain clear documentation. Application / Output Integration Enable model outputs to feed the application/UI layer in the required format and cadence. Ensure outputs align to the user-facing experience demonstrated during MVP design (e.g., output fields, scoring, ranking, flags). Support near-real-time or batch execution patterns as required by the MVP scope. Testing, Validation & Delivery Validate model outputs against business expectations and known scenarios. Support benchmarking, drift checks (where applicable), and performance validation. Partner with QA (if present) and contribute to test coverage for ML-related functionality (data checks, output sanity checks, regression validation). Communicate progress, risks, and tradeoffs clearly in a consulting delivery environment. Required Experience & Qualifications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Information Systems, or equivalent practical experience. 5+ years of experience in machine learning engineering, data science, or applied ML roles with production exposure. Strong hands-on experience with Databricks and distributed processing using PySpark . Strong proficiency in Python for model development, evaluation, and integration. Demonstrated experience in: Evaluating existing models and determining reuse vs. tuning vs. rebuild strategy Retraining, optimization, and performance validation Productionizing ML models in enterprise environments (reliable execution, reproducibility, monitoring/validation mindset) Ability to work effectively in ambiguous environments with incomplete inputs and evolving requirements. Strong communication skills and ability to collaborate with architects, data engineers, and application stakeholders. Preferred Qualifications Experience with sensor/time-series/operational data and feature engineering patterns for these domains. Exposure to industrial or asset-based analytics use cases (predictive maintenance, anomaly detection, asset health scoring, etc.). Familiarity with ML lifecycle tooling in Databricks (e.g., MLflow ), model governance concepts, or model registry patterns. Experience supporting incremental scoring, near-real-time analysis, or streaming-adjacent pipelines (conceptual or hands-on). Databricks or cloud certifications (or active pursuit).
